Output 51da1a01c23cb852f2a3156c0419975eb3c88c5e03a6f88512187b06bbce4d2c:1

value
82287
script pubkey
OP_0 OP_PUSHBYTES_20 abf140dda6f6c3a76f5797c744777ed3e1773156
address
bc1q40c5phdx7mp6wm6hjlr5gam760shwv2ksc6pma
transaction
51da1a01c23cb852f2a3156c0419975eb3c88c5e03a6f88512187b06bbce4d2c
confirmations
368059
spent
true